Actress Aishwarya Rai poses for photographers as she arrives for the screening of the film Inside Llewyn Davis at the 66th international film festival, in Cannes.
Actress Aishwarya Rai poses for photographers as she arrives for the screening of the film Inside Llewyn Davis at the 66th international film festival, in Cannes.